Why THK Linear Bearings Are So Versatile
1. Modular Design, Broad Compatibility
THK bearings come in a wide range of sizes and configurations to fit countless applications. Their modular design allows for easy integration into existing machinery, from compact robotic arms to large-scale CNC machines.
2. High Load Capacity with Compact Form Factor
Despite their small size, THK linear bearings are built to withstand high loads and repetitive motion. This makes them ideal for industrial robots, 3D printers, and milling machines that require both power and precision within limited space.
3. Exceptional Accuracy and Repeatability
In CNC applications, even the slightest deviation can lead to poor product quality. THK linear bearings NOS4T offer micron-level accuracy and repeatability, enabling flawless cutting, drilling, and engraving operations across multiple industries.
4. Reduced Maintenance and Long Life
With innovative sealing and lubrication technologies, THK linear bearings require minimal upkeep while maintaining high performance. This not only reduces downtime but also lowers overall operational costs for manufacturers.
5. Designed for Dynamic Applications
THK bearings are built to handle high speeds, rapid accelerations, and frequent directional changes—making them ideal for use in robotic joints, automated conveyors, and servo-controlled systems.
Industry Applications that Benefit from THK Versatility
-
Industrial Robotics: For joint movement, pick-and-place systems, and articulated arms
-
CNC Machining: Used in lathes, mills, and routers for ultra-precise motion control
-
Semiconductor Equipment: Where cleanliness and precision are mission-critical
-
Medical Devices: Including diagnostics machines and surgical robots
-
Packaging and Assembly Lines: For rapid and reliable motion under continuous load
-
3D Printing: Providing smooth and stable movement for additive manufacturing systems
